About This Audiobook

Jason Bourne is convinced that Treadstone ordered the death of his lover at a mass shooting, and the suspicion drives him off the grid. When he takes on a mission to infiltrate an anarchist group called Medusa and a congresswoman is assassinated in New York, Bourne is framed and hunted simultaneously by Treadstone and the tech cabal that hired him. Brian Freeman's reinvention of the franchise for the Ludlum continuation novels brings contemporary technological threats into contact with the series' espionage foundations.

Scott Brick handles the expanded mythology with the confidence of a narrator who understands what the franchise delivers to its listeners: propulsive action, global geography, and a protagonist whose competence is never quite sufficient to outrun everything pursuing him. At just over twelve hours, The Bourne Evolution moves with the series' characteristic speed and introduces the journalist character Abbey Laurent with the attention that carries into subsequent entries.
